Hawaii Drug and Alcohol Addiction Treatment Centers
Hawaii is made up of a chain of volcanic islands and has a population of about 1.2 million people. Like the rest of the states on the main land, Hawaii is not immune from illicit drug use. The number one drug of choice is methamphetamine and its use is continuing to rise. It is often supplied by Mexican drug cartels that also bring in large amount of cocaine and heroin. Marijuana is the second most popular drug and is grown in Hawaii itself and smuggled in from other countries as well. Among the younger crowd in Hawaii MDMA and other hallucinogens like LSD and mushrooms are very popular especially in night clubs, and late night beach parties.
Drug and Alcohol Rehabs in Hawaii
The people of Hawaii remain very liberal about drug policies and drugs like marijuana are accepted by many as part of the culture. There are quite a few drug and alcohol rehab centers in Hawaii which allows you not to have to travel too far to seek recovery. Although seeking drug and alcohol treatment in a completely different area then you live has been said to be more successful this ultimately is up to you. Having lots of local addiction treatment centers is important for aftercare such as outpatient and this can be essential to long term sobriety.
